A lead screw is a fundamental mechanical device used to translate turning motion into linear motion, a principle often applied in welding machines for adjusting wire feed pressure, regulating output controls, or positioning internal mechanisms.

Over time, threads on lead screws can wear down due to friction, debris accumulation, or accidental impact. A compromised lead screw can result in sloppy adjustments, stuck controls, or inconsistent machine performance. Installation and Maintenance:

When replacing a lead screw, it is also a good practice to inspect the mating components for wear. Cleaning the assembly and applying the appropriate lubricant (if specified by the service manual) can further enhance the smooth operation of the new part. Always ensure the welding machine is disconnected from power before performing any internal repairs or maintenance.
